    A descriptive study of youth risk behavior in urban and rural secondary school students in El Salvador

    Get PDF
    BACKGROUND: Adolescence is an important stage of life for establishing healthy behaviors, attitudes, and lifestyles that contribute to current and future health. Health risk behavior is one indicator of health of young people that may serve both as a measure of health over time as well as a target for health policies and programs. This study examined the prevalence and distribution of youth health risk behaviors from five risk behavior domains–aggression, victimization, depression and suicidal ideation, substance use, and sexual behaviors–among public secondary school students in central El Salvador. METHODS: We employed a multi-stage sampling design in which school districts, schools, and classrooms were randomly selected. Data were collected using a self-administered questionnaire based on the United States Center for Disease Control and Prevention's Youth Risk Behavior Survey. Sixteen schools and 982 students aged 12–20 years participated in the study. RESULTS: Health risk behaviors with highest prevalence rates included: engagement in physical fight (32.1%); threatened/injured with a weapon (19.9%); feelings of sadness/hopelessness (32.2%); current cigarette use (13.6%); and no condom use at last sexual intercourse (69.1%). Urban and male students reported statistically significant higher prevalence of most youth risk behaviors; female students reported statistically significant higher prevalence of feelings of sadness/hopelessness (35.6%), suicidal ideation (17.9%) and, among the sexually experienced, forced sexual intercourse (20.6%). CONCLUSION: A high percentage of Salvadoran adolescents in this sample engaged in health risk behaviors, warranting enhanced adolescent health promotion strategies. Future health promotion efforts should target: the young age of sexual intercourse as well as low condom use among students, the higher prevalence of risk behaviors among urban students, and the important gender differences in risk behaviors, including the higher prevalence of reported feelings of sadness, suicidal ideation and forced sexual intercourse among females and higher sexual intercourse and substance use among males. Relevance of findings within the Salvadoran and the cross-national context and implications for health promotion efforts are discussed

    Interannual variability of the stratospheric wave driving during northern winter

    Get PDF
    The strength of the stratospheric wave driving during northern winter is often quantified by the January–February mean poleward eddy heat flux at 100 hPa, averaged over 40°–80° N (or a similar area and period). Despite the dynamical and chemical relevance of the wave driving, the causes for its variability are still not well understood. In this study, ERA-40 reanalysis data for the period 1979–2002 are used to examine several factors that significantly affect the interannual variability of the wave driving. The total poleward heat flux at 100 hPa is poorly correlated with that in the troposphere, suggesting a decoupling between 100 hPa and the troposphere. However, the individual zonal wave-1 and wave-2 contributions to the wave driving at 100 hPa do exhibit a significant coupling with the troposphere, predominantly their stationary components. The stationary wave-1 contribution to the total wave driving significantly depends on the latitude of the stationary wave-1 source in the troposphere. The results suggest that this dependence is associated with the varying ability of stationary wave-1 activity to enter the tropospheric waveguide at mid-latitudes. The wave driving anomalies are separated into three parts: one part due to anomalies in the zonal correlation coefficient between the eddy temperature and eddy meridional wind, another part due to anomalies in the zonal eddy temperature amplitude, and a third part due to anomalies in the zonal eddy meridional wind amplitude. It is found that year-to-year variability in the zonal correlation coefficient between the eddy temperature and the eddy meridional wind is the most dominant factor in explaining the year-to-year variability of the poleward eddy heat flux

    Social support, physical activity and sedentary behavior among 6(th)-grade girls: a cross-sectional study

    Get PDF
    BACKGROUND: Despite the importance of social support in promoting physical activity, little is known about the relative influence of the type or source of social support on adolescent girls' physical activity and sedentary behaviors. This study examined the associations of two types of social support (social participation in and social encouragement for physical activity) and two social support sources (family and friends) with self-reported daily minutes of physical activity and sedentary behavior among sixth-grade girls in Texas. METHODS: A secondary analysis of 718 sixth-grade girls between the ages of 10 to 14 was performed using cross-sectional baseline data from an osteoporosis prevention intervention study. Physical activity and sedentary behaviors (television-video viewing and computer-video game playing) were assessed using 3 administrations of the Self-Administered Physical Activity Checklist; social support indicators were assessed with Likert-type items from a psychosocial questionnaire. RESULTS: In multiple linear regression analyses, friend physical activity participation (partial correlation coefficient (r) = 0.10, p = .009) and friend (r = 0.12) and family encouragement (r = 0.11) (p < .01, respectively) were positively related to moderate-to-vigorous physical activity in the full model with other support variables, BMI and ethnicity; friend encouragement was the only variable positively related to vigorous physical activity (r = 0.11, p = .005). Family participation in physical activity had the strongest negative correlation with total minutes of television-video viewing and computer-video playing (r = -0.08, p < .05). CONCLUSION: Findings lend support to the importance of social support for physical activity among adolescent girls but suggest that the source and type of social support may differ for physical activity and sedentary behaviors. Further research is needed to assess the causal or reciprocal relation between the roles of friends and family in promoting physical activity and of family physical activity in decreasing sedentary behaviors among early adolescent girls

    Global ozone forecasting based on ERS-2 GOME observations

    Get PDF
    International audienceThe availability of near-real time ozone observations from satellite instruments has recently initiated the development of ozone data assimilation systems. In this paper we present the results of an ozone assimilation and forecasting system, in use since Autumn 2000. The forecasts are produced by an ozone transport and chemistry model, driven by the operational medium range forecasts of ECMWF. The forecasts are initialised with realistic ozone distributions, obtained by the assimilation of near-real time total column observations of the GOME spectrometer on ERS-2. The forecast error diagnostics demonstrate that the system produces meaningful total ozone forecasts for up to 6 days in the extratropics. In the tropics meaningful forecasts of the small anomalies are restricted to shorter periods of about two days with the present model setup. It is demonstrated that important events, such as the breakup of the South Pole ozone hole and mini-hole events above Europe can be successfully predicted 4--5 days in advance

    A qualitative analysis of the social and cultural contexts that shape screen time use in Latino families living on the U.S.-Mexico border

    Get PDF
    Purpose: The purpose of this study was to understand how first generation Latino parents, whose primary language is Spanish and live in a colonia on the U.S.-Mexico border, use screen time in their homes. Methods: A purposeful sampling approach was used to recruit eligible parents of pre-adolescents (ages 9–14) who were native Spanish speakers, and living on the U.S.-Mexico border. Three focus groups in Spanish (two with mothers and one with fathers) were conducted. Data were codified using a general inductive approach based on grounded theory. A consensus process was repeated until a final codebook was developed. Results: Screen time allowed parents to foster familismo (family cohesiveness and bonding) and respeto (respect). Parents knew that a healthy balance of media use is important, but broader social contexts (marital discord and economics) challenged the enforcement of familial screen time rules and parents were often permissive. Conclusions: Our study addressed research gaps by examining the understudied social and cultural contexts (practices, routines, rules, and beliefs) that shape children’s screen time use among a sample of Latino immigrants living on the U.S.-Mexico border. This sample of parents indicated that familismo and respeto (i.e., cohesiveness and bonding) influence familial decision-making including screen time

    Analysis of the frequency-dependent response to wave forcing in the extratropics

    Get PDF
    A quasigeostrophic model for the frequency-dependent response of the zonal-mean flow to planetary-wave forcing at Northern Hemisphere (NH) midlatitudes is applied to 4-D-Var ECMWF analysis data for six extended winter seasons. The theoretical response is a non-linear function of the frequency of the forcing, the thermal damping time &alpha;&minus;1, and a scaling parameter &micro; which includes the aspect ratio of the meridional to the vertical length scale of the response. Regression of the calculated response from the analyses onto the theoretical response yields height-dependent estimates for both &alpha;&minus;1 and &micro;. The thermal damping time estimated from this dynamical model is about 2 days in the troposphere, 7&ndash;10 days in the stratosphere, and 2&ndash;4 days in the lower mesosphere. For the stratosphere and lower mesosphere, the estimates lie within the range of existing radiative damping time estimates, but for the troposphere they are significantly smaller

    Increasing physical activity and decreasing sedentary activity in adolescent girls – The Incorporating More Physical Activity and Calcium in Teens (IMPACT) study

    Get PDF
    <p>Abstract</p> <p>Background</p> <p>Lack of regular physical activity and consequent sub-optimal bone mass acquisition in youth has been implicated as a primary cause of adult-onset osteoporosis. IMPACT was a behavioral theory-based 1 1/2 year randomized controlled field study aimed at increasing bone accretion in middle school girls. The objective of this study was to determine the intervention effects of the IMPACT program upon key physical and sedentary activity endpoints among schools that participated in the IMPACT study. Endpoints examined included weight bearing physical activity (WBPA); moderate to vigorous physical activity (MVPA); vigorous physical activity (VPA); MET (metabolic equivalent) – weighted WBPA and MVPA; sedentary activity; before/after-school physical activity; and weekend physical activity.</p> <p>Methods</p> <p>Primary data analysis using a pretest-posttest control group design was conducted utilizing mixed model analysis of covariance. Data gathered from the IMPACT cohort from 2000–2002 were analyzed to determine baseline versus follow-up differences in activity endpoints. Confounders investigated included ethnicity, body mass index, menarcheal status, participation in 7<sup>th </sup>grade PE/athletics, friend/familial support and neighborhood safety.</p> <p>Results</p> <p>Follow-up means were higher for participating intervention schools relative to control schools for all physical activity variables but were statistically significant only for the following variables: daily minutes of vigorous physical activity (mean difference between Intervention (I) and Control (C) = 6.00↑ minutes, 95% CI = 5.82–6.18, p = 0.05), daily after school activity minutes (mean difference between I and C = 8.95↑ minutes, 95% CI = 8.69–9.21, p = 0.04), and daily weekend activity minutes (mean difference between I and C = 19.00↑ minutes, 95% CI = 18.40–19.60, p = 0.05). The intervention significantly reduced duration of student daily TV/Video watching (mean difference between I and C = 12.11↓ minutes, 95% CI = 11.74–12.48, p = 0.05) and total daily sedentary activity minutes (mean difference between I and C = 16.99↓ minutes, 95% CI = 16.49–17.50, p = 0.04).</p> <p>Conclusion</p> <p>A well designed and implemented school based health and physical activity intervention can result in a positive influence upon increasing physical activity levels and decreasing sedentary activity. Future interventions should consider a more structured intervention component to obtain significant changes in WBPA.</p

    Prevalence of overweight misperception and weight control behaviors among normal weight adolescents in the United States

    Get PDF
    Weight perceptions and weight control behaviors have been documented with underweight and overweight adolescents, yet limited information is available on normal weight adolescents. This study investigates the prevalence of overweight misperceptions and weight control behaviors among normal weight adolescents in the U.S. by sociodemographic and geographic characteristics. We examined data from the 2003 Youth Risk Behavior Survey (YRBS). A total of 9,714 normal weight U.S. high school students were included in this study. Outcome measures included self-reported height and weight measurements, overweight misperceptions, and weight control behaviors. Weighted prevalence estimates and odds ratios were computed. There were 16.2% of normal weight students who perceived themselves as overweight. Females (25.3%) were more likely to perceive themselves as overweight than males (6.7%) (p < 0.05). Misperceptions of overweight were highest among white (18.3%) and Hispanic students (15.2%) and lowest among black students (5.8%). Females (16.8%) outnumbered males (6.8%) in practicing at least one unhealthy weight control behavior (use of diet pills, laxatives, and fasting) in the past 30 days. The percentage of students who practiced at least one weight control behavior was similar by ethnicity. There were no significant differences in overweight misperception and weight control behaviors by grade level, geographic region, or metropolitan status. A significant portion of normal weight adolescents misperceive themselves as overweight and are engaging in unhealthy weight control behaviors. These data suggest that obesity prevention programs should address weight misperceptions and the harmful effects of unhealthy weight control methods even among normal weight adolescents
